He has been appointed as channel director to replace Jeff Sheard, who left the networking giant mid-2008.
Although Cisco wouldn’t confirm Lehmann’s appointment, Wendy O’Kefee, managing director of their distributor partner, Westcon, said the hire was “wonderful news”.
According to O’Keefe his background made him a good candidate for the position.
“Michael has a good background. My perspective is this is good for distributors,” she said.
“[We] have confidence in Michael so it’s really important and a significant appointment.”
O’Kefee said he previously worked for Tech Pacific in a financial role in the 90s and then as a managing director for various countries.
“He has a great personality and great integrity and is a good evangelist,” she claimed.
“[He] is a do’er and is just what distributors need.
Lehmann’s appointment has also been given the thumbs up by a Cisco partner close to CRN.
“That is what’s needed. We are huge with Cisco and the appointment is very important for us,” they said.
